Veterans Day Tales Shooting the breeze down at the Veterans hospital, a trio of old timers
ran out of tales of their own heroic exploits and started bragging about
their ancestors. My great grandfather, at age 13, one declared proudly,
was a drummer boy at Shiloh.
Mine, boasted another, went down with Custer at the Battle of Little
Big Horn.
Im the only soldier in my family, confessed vet number three, but if
my great grandfather was living today hed be the most famous man in the
world.
Whatd he do? his friends wanted to know.
Nothing much. But he would be a 165 years old.
